#0a4443 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a4443 is composed of 3.9% red, 26.7%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.5%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 179 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 15.3%. #0a4443 color hex could be obtained by blending #148886 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#0a4443 color description : Very dark cyan.
#0a4443 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0a4443 has RGB values of R:10, G:68,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 672835.

Shades and Tints of #0a4443
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021110 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a4443
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#252929 is the less saturated color, while #014d4c is the most saturated one.
